Onions imported to Dinajpur's Hili Land Port are spoiling.
2024-11-01 00:00
At Dinajpur's Hili Land Port in Bangladesh, adverse weather conditions such as fluctuating temperatures and untimely rain have caused the spoilage of hundreds of tonnes of imported onions from India. Importers and traders at the port have reported that since October 19, around 6,500 tonnes of onions have been affected.

Thailand is experiencing an increase in fruit prices as the season comes to an end, with exports reaching $4.45 billion.
2024-10-31 00:00
As Thailand's fruit season comes to an end, there has been a noticeable rise in the prices of durian, mangosteen, rambutan, longkong, and mango. The season in Eastern Thailand has concluded with an upward trend in pricing, while the South is nearing the end, having harvested 98.6% of its fruits.

Sopore Mandi dispatches 900,000 metric tons of apples.
2024-10-31 00:00
The Sopore fruit Mandi in North Kashmir has dispatched over 900,000 metric tons of apples this season, with a value exceeding 6,000 crore. At the peak of the apple harvest, the mandi is loading about 300 trucks daily to distribute fresh produce throughout India and beyond. "We have around 2.4 million apple trees in our region," said a representative of the mandi.
